How to Choose Your University?

Yes, it is not an easy thing when it comes to choosing a university. But, if you consider some things and avoid mistakes, you increase the chances of success. Here is what we mean by that.

When you conduct searches, you need to take into account these points:

  • Your target specialization 

It is always useful to make your searches field-specific. Those universities you choose should be strong in your area of interest. For instance, many universities offer courses in Computer Science. Still, from all these offers, those universities that propose the most advanced preparation can be shortlisted easily. Focus on such options to obtain better education and chances to get a better job or launch your business in the future. 

  • Rakings these universities have 

When you have shortlisted all potential options, look through the rankings. Universities get high rankings thanks to their good results and achievements. So, it is better to emphasize this point. At the same time, it is wise to keep in mind that the higher rankings a university has a more competitive environment and high demands are there also. If this sounds for you good, focus on the universities with high rankings mostly. 

  • Employer’s preferences

Your education is for the future professional activity. So, emphasize those universities that are well known and appreciated among employers. Having this education, you will have better chances for the successful start of your career pass and better chances comparing with other applicants.

  • Prices for education

If your resources are unlimited, the matter of prices cannot be relevant too much for you. Still, if you have certain limitations about your budget, it is better to range all options you have shortlisted according to their prices for education. This way, you will see which of them you can afford easily and for which of them you require additional funds. 

  • Scholarships

If you lack your own financial resources, you may apply for scholarships. Many universities have such an option. So, you should be aware of that to pick the most possible for you.  

  • Distance from your place of origin and place where you want to live in the future

These aspects also can matter in some cases. The first one maybe not so problematic as students usually strive to go far away from their homes. But, the second aspect can be even more important. For instance, your place of education can be nearby cities or places where you can get the first experience and start your professional pass. Yes, it can be easier if you are nearby these places. You can obtain more first-hand information this way, reach professionals in your field, start building your network of contacts, etc.
